OS conversations: Lebanese doctors

Recent reports suggest many doctors are leaving the country

We hear a conversation between two Lebanese doctors. Recent reports suggest many are leaving Lebanon, with the strain of an economic and political crisis on top of the coronavirus pandemic and the recent explosion in Beirut. We'll hear the experience of one who recently left for the United States and another who has recently started her career in Lebanon.

Also, a large trial has shown the coronavirus vaccine developed by the University of Oxford is highly effective at stopping people developing Covid-19 symptoms. Researchers say interim data suggests 70% effectiveness, but a certain dose could protect up to 90% of people. We'll hear reaction from a professor involved in the trial and get your questions about the vaccine answered.

And every weekday we are connecting to frontline health workers around the world. Today a doctor in Mumbai, India, tells us how the coronavirus pandemic is affecting his country.
